Default Sports Arena demolition

A 60-year-old landmark for the east side is about to make way for Toledo, Ohio’s future marina district. What has stood as a landmark at the foot of the Martin Luther King Junior Bridge will slowly come to the ground over the next few weeks. Workers from B and B Wrecking & Excavating out of Cleveland are scheduled to begin removing asbestos and other toxic materials from inside the Toledo Sports Arena today. After all of the hazardous materials is cleared from the building crews can then precede with demolishing the actual building all at once.

Over the decades, the arena has been the cornerstone of minor league hockey, concerts, graduations and numerous other events. The king himself Elvis Presley even took the stage here decades ago. But over the next few weeks, as the arena diminishes to a pile of rubble, all that will be left are the memories.

However, new dreams will be created as the new urban trifecta is created with a sports arena, a baseball stadium and a convention center all within a block of each other. Speaking of downtown, B and B will be removing materials from several buildings that currently occupy the site of the new downtown arena site. No word yet on an exact date of that process.

Default Demolition set to start Aug. 8 on Sports Arena

Demolition of the Toledo Sports Arena begins Aug. 8, but no one is sure when the first wall will come tumbling down.

Work continues through Aug. 6 to remove asbestos from the inside of the venerable East Toledo institution, home for decades to concerts, hockey games and basketball games, auto shows, and bowling tournaments.

Utilities will be turned off Aug. 7. And the next day, B&B Wrecking, the contractor, begins demolition.

It's unclear how much interior demolition will take place that day before the first exterior brick falls, said Mike White, the city's commissioner of engineering for new project development.

Locations for safe viewing of the demolition will be forthcoming, said Brian Schwartz, spokesman for Mayor Carty Finkbeiner
